What is Cityweft?+
Cityweft is a web platform and API for generating accurate 3D city models instantly, anywhere in the world.
What software does Cityweft work with?+
Cityweft works with any BIM, CAD, or GIS software. Supported formats include GeoJSON, IFC, OBJ, 3DM, SKP, DAE, STL, GLB, GLTF, and PLY — compatible with Rhino, Revit, SketchUp, AutoCAD, Vectorworks, ArchiCAD, and more.
Where does Cityweft's data come from, and how accurate is it?+
Cityweft combines the best available data worldwide, sourced from governments, LiDAR surveys, GML datasets, national mapping agencies, and more. The service includes topography accurate to under 1m and precise building information, with full sources listed at info.cityweft.com.
What data layers does Cityweft include?+
Cityweft exports include topography, buildings with complex geometry & roofs, urban elements, and surfaces. Surfaces can be exported as a map, satellite image, or editable geometry — ready to use in your design environment.

Does Cityweft have high-detail data for my country?+
Cityweft offers premium high-grade building datasets for Spain, England, Denmark, Norway, Canada, Germany, France, and Japan — sourced from national datasets and significantly more detailed than the global coverage.
